B1 Mechanical Technician

B1 Mechanical Technician

📣 Job Ad

Airbus Helicopters

Full-time

About the Role

Airbus Helicopters Arabia for Aircraft Maintenance is seeking a * Mechanical Licensed Engineer to join their mobile support team. This is a full-time, fixed-term position based in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ia, requiring frequent travel across the Africa and Middle East (AME) region. The role involves serving as a front-line technical expert to provide crucial support to customer operations, ensuring the highest standards of safety and availability for heavy twin-engine helicopters in diverse environments.

Key Responsibilities

  • Perform scheduled (Base/Line) and unscheduled maintenance, troubleshooting, and defect rectification on H225, Caracal, and Super Puma helicopter families.
  • Deploy on short-notice missions to customer sites to provide essential technical assistance, Aircraft On Ground (AOG) support, and specialized repairs.
  • Certify all maintenance work performed in strict accordance with EASA Part 145 standards or equivalent local Civil Aviation Authority regulations, and company Quality Management Systems.
  • Act as a technical ambassador, providing guidance and support to customer maintenance teams to ensure operational continuity.
  • Uphold a "Safety First" culture, ensuring all tooling, parts, and procedures meet rigorous aviation safety and quality standards.

Qualifications and Requirements

  • Possess a valid EASA Part 66 * License or an equivalent certification.
  • Hold current Type Ratings mandatory for H225 (EC225LP) and/or AS332 (L1, L2, C1).
  • Have a minimum of 5 years of hands-on maintenance experience specifically on the H225, Caracal, and Super Puma helicopter types.
  • Demonstrate high flexibility for frequent travel and short-term assignments across the Africa and Middle East region.
  • Exhibit proficiency in English, both technically and spoken.

Skills and Competencies

  • Extensive knowledge and practical experience with H225, Caracal, and Super Puma helicopters.
  • Proficiency in troubleshooting and defect rectification procedures.
  • Capability to provide effective AOG support and perform specialized repairs.
  • Adherence to EASA Part 145 regulations and company Quality Management Systems.
  • Strong customer liaison and communication skills.
  • Commitment to maintaining a robust safety culture.
  • Competence in tooling and parts management.
  • Expertise in upholding aviation standards.
  • Excellent problem-solving abilities.
  • Demonstrated resilience in high-pressure environments.
  • High degree of adaptability to diverse cultural and operational settings.
  • Proven autonomy and the ability to make sound technical decisions independently.

Additional Information

French language proficiency is considered a significant advantage. Additional Type Ratings on other Airbus Helicopters (*, H145, H135, or AS365/H155) are considered a plus. Experience with military variants (Caracal/Cougar) and mission-specific equipment is advantageous. Proven ability to work independently in remote or austere environments is highly valued. This role requires an awareness of potential compliance risks and a commitment to act with integrity.

Patriot Maintenance Engineer (Al Jubail )

Patriot Maintenance Engineer (Al Jubail )

📣 Job AdNew

Raytheon

Full-time

About the Role

Raytheon, a part of RTX, is seeking a Patriot Maintenance Engineer to join its team in Saudi Arabia. This role is essential for maintaining the operational readiness of advanced defense systems. The engineer will provide on-site technical assistance, troubleshoot, repair, and test complex electrical and electronic systems to meet specific standards. This position contributes to national defense by ensuring the functionality of critical technology.

Key Responsibilities

  • Troubleshoot and isolate malfunctions in the Patriot System using Intermediate Support Element (ISE) equipment when Built-In Test Equipment (BITE) and other machine-aided equipment are insufficient for isolation.
  • Perform repairs on critical Patriot system components including the ICC, ECS, RS, CRG, BME, BMC, IFF, AMG, GMT, and LRPT.
  • Functionally verify that major end items perform to specified standards after maintenance or repair.
  • Install authorized third echelon equipment modifications (MWO).
  • Conduct tests and System Integration and Check-Out (SICO) of modified equipment as needed.
  • Provide on-site technical assistance when required.
  • Participate in On-the-Job Training (OJT) programs and assist in enforcing safety policies, procedures, and standards.
  • Identify faulty work practices and demonstrate proper maintenance and troubleshooting techniques.
  • Prepare and submit maintenance reports and System Problem Reports (SPR's).
  • Perform other related duties as required or directed by the Section Officer.
  • Travel as requested and provide domestic on-site support outside of regular working hours, as required.

Qualifications and Requirements

  • Bachelor of Science degree in Electronics Engineering or a related specialty from an accredited university.
  • Minimum of 2 years of prior relevant experience in a similar role.
  • Knowledgeable in field maintenance, including isolating and correcting malfunctions using automatic and semi-automatic program maintenance diagnostics, unit self-tests, and built-in test equipment (BITE).
  • Proficient in troubleshooting, fault isolation, repair, and functional verification of ICC, ECS, RS, CRG, IFF, AMG, GMT, LRPT, and LS components.
  • Proficient in English.

Required Skills

  • Troubleshooting
  • Repair
  • Testing
  • Electrical/Electronic Systems
  • Maintenance Reports
  • Equipment Modifications
  • Built-In Test Equipment (BITE)
  • System Integration and Check-Out (SICO)
  • On-the-Job Training (OJT)
  • Safety Policies
  • System Problem Reports (SPR's)
  • Reading and understanding electrical and/or electronic schematics
  • Understanding of Radar Frequency (RF) theory

Work Environment and Location

This is a full-time, on-site position based in Al Jubail, Saudi Arabia. The role involves working within a team dedicated to maintaining advanced defense technology. Travel may be required to provide domestic on-site support outside of regular working hours.

PSAB BOSS: Plumber (Water and Fuels Systems)

PSAB BOSS: Plumber (Water and Fuels Systems)

📣 Job Ad

KBR, Inc.

Full-time

About the Role

KBR Government Solutions is seeking a skilled and experienced Plumber (Water and Fuels Systems) to join their team at Prince Sultan Air Base (PSAB) in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ia. This role is essential for delivering Base Operating Support-Installation (BOS-I) services to the 378th Air Expeditionary Wing (AEW), mission partners, and tenant units. The position involves the maintenance, inspection, and repair of critical plumbing, water, wastewater, fire suppression, and backflow prevention systems, contributing to operational readiness in a contingency environment. You will cooperate with and support * deployed forces and Kingdom of Saudi Arabia personnel, sharing information as required.

Key Responsibilities

  • Install, service, and repair all aspects of plumbing systems, including water heaters, urinals, toilets, and shower units.
  • Assemble, install, and repair pipes, fittings, and fixtures for heating, water, and drainage systems according to specifications and plumbing codes.
  • Assemble pipe sections, tubing, and fittings using couplings, clamps, screws, bolts, cement, plastic solvent, caulking, or soldering, brazing, and welding equipment.
  • Cut openings in structures to accommodate pipes and pipe fittings using hand and power tools.
  • Fill pipes or plumbing fixtures with water or air and observe pressure gauges to detect and locate leaks.
  • Hang steel supports from ceiling joists to hold pipes in place.
  • Install pipe assemblies, fittings, valves, and fixtures such as sinks and toilets.
  • Install underground storm, sanitary, and water piping systems and extend piping to connect fixtures and plumbing to these systems.
  • Locate and mark the position of pipe installations, connections, passage holes, and fixtures in structures using measuring instruments such as rulers and levels.
  • Measure, cut, and thread pipe using hand and power tools or machines such as pipe cutters and pipe-threading machines.
  • Repair and maintain plumbing, replacing defective washers, mending broken pipes, and opening clogged drains.
  • Maintain knowledge of water heaters, pop-off valves or relief valves, and heating elements related to water heaters.
  • Study building plans and inspect structures to assess material and equipment needs, establish the sequence of pipe installations, and plan installations around obstructions.
  • Review blueprints, building codes, and specifications to determine work details and procedures.
  • Observe and follow all safety rules and procedures, including wearing required personal safety equipment.
  • Provide leadership, instruction, and guidance to lower-level craftsmen and may reassign work delegated from supervisors.
  • Complete records, maintain tools and equipment, and perform various clean-up and housekeeping activities.
  • Ensure the successful delivery of services to approximately 4,000 personnel.
  • Perform other duties and activities as directed.

Qualifications and Requirements

  • High School Diploma or equivalent.
  • Must be a * Citizen.
  • Must possess a current * Driver's License.
  • Must possess a * passport book with at least 13 months of remaining validity and 6 blank visa/stamp pages.
  • Must have and maintain a valid * SECRET Security Clearance throughout the duration of the contract.
  • Must be able to read, write, speak, and understand English fluently.
  • Candidate must meet CENTCOM MOD-15 theater requirements.
  • Completion of USAF AFSC 3E4X1 Water and Fuels Systems Maintenance or other equivalent DOD school is highly desired.

Required Skills

  • Proficiency in plumbing, water and fuels systems maintenance, inspection, and repair.
  • Experience with wastewater systems and fire suppression systems.
  • Knowledge of backflow prevention systems.
  • Ability to read and interpret blueprints and understand plumbing codes.
  • Commitment to following safety rules and procedures.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Word, Excel, and Outlook.
  • Excellent interpersonal, communication, and customer service skills.
  • Strong teamwork and collaboration abilities.
  • Pro-active, well-organized, and results-oriented approach to work.
  • Experience in contingency environments and working with government contracts is highly desired.

Work Environment and Physical Demands

This is a full-time position located in Riyadh, Saudi Arabia. The role requires 2-5 years of experience, with 4 years' experience specifically in delivering DOD Base Operating Support-Installation (BOS-I) or similar work in an overseas or contingency environment being highly desired. USAF experience is also highly desired. The work environment includes both indoor and outdoor settings, with potential exposure to heat, cold, dust, noise, and chemicals. Overtime and shift work may be required based on contractual needs, along with occasional to frequent travel. Employees must comply with all Federal, State, and Local regulations and published Company work rules. Task-specific work environment training may be provided. Employees must be prepared to function in a wartime or contingency environment to support * interests. Physical requirements include lifting up to 35 lbs, team lifting up to 50 lbs, climbing, extended sitting or standing, stooping, stretching, and bending. Work may require the use of personal protective equipment (PPE) such as hard hats, gloves, steel-toed boots, hearing protection, and safety glasses, as well as Individual Protective Equipment (IPE) which may include body armor, helmets, and specialized clothing. Day-to-day physical requirements may also involve standard office activities.
